Chigger mites (Acariformes: Trombiculidae) of Southeast Asia, including Myanmar, Malaysia, Brunei, Singapore, Indonesia, Thailand, Cambodia, Vietnam, and the Philippines have been revised based on reference data and examination of type materials in European collections of chiggers. For 450 species of 49 genera synonymy, collection data on types, lists of known host species and lists of countries are given. The lists of hosts include in total 649 valid species and subspecies of mammals, birds, reptiles, amphibians, and arthropods. Two new synonyms were established: Doloisia (Doloisia) Oudemans, 1910 (= Doloisia (Trisetoisia) Vercammen-Grandjean, 1968, syn. nov.) and Gahrliepia lui Chen and Hsu, 1955 (= Gahrliepia (Gateria) octosetosa Chen, Hsu and Wang, 1956, syn. nov.). Chigger mites of the African continent are reviewed using data acquired from the literature and examination of the collections deposited at the Royal Museum for Central Africa (Tervuren, Belgium) and the Natural History Museum (London, UK). All findings for 443 valid chigger species belonging to 61 genera are reported, along with details on their collection locality and host species. Three new synonyms are proposed: Straelensia Vercammen-Grandjean & Kolebinova, 1968 (= Anasuscuta Brown, 2009 syn. nov.); Herpetacarus (Herpetacarus) Vercammen-Grandjean, 1960 (= Herpetacarus (Lukoschuskaaia) Kolebinova & Vercammen-Grandjean, 1980 syn. nov.); Gahrliepia brennani (Jadin & Vercammen-Grandjean, 1952) (= Gahrliepia traubi Audy, Lawrence & Vercammen-Grandjean, 1961 syn. nov.). A new replacement name is proposed: Microtrombicula squirreli Stekolnikov, 2017 nom. nov. pro Eltonella myonacis heliosciuri Vercammen-Grandjean, 1965 (praeocc. Vercammen-Grandjean, 1965). Ninety new combinations are proposed. Keys to subfamilies, genera and subgenera of African trombiculid larvae and diagnoses of these taxa are given.

The diversity of the Agraeciini spine-headed katydids (Orthoptera: Tettigonioidea: Conocephalinae) in Southeast Asia remains poorly known, with species still awaiting discovery. Recent field collections in the Philippines resulted in the discovery of three novel species and redescription of two known species of Agraeciini, namely, (1) Anthracites furvuseques sp. nov. from Siargao in Mindanao, a species close to A. major Hebard, 1922; (2) Axylus mabinii sp. nov. from Luzon: (3) a new variant in Axylus c.f. philippinus (Hebard, 1922); (4) Salomona lumadae sp. nov. from Siargao in Mindanao; and (5) Salomona brevicollis Stål, 1877 comb. resurr. is a valid species distinct from Salomona maculifrons Stål, 1877.

The elateriform family Callirhipidae Emden, 1924 is catalogued. The family contains 14 genus-group taxa, of which 10 are currently considered as valid and four as synonyms. The family contains 214 available species-group names, of which 175 represent currently valid species and subspecies, and 39 are synonyms. For each taxon, all references known to the author are listed. For species-group taxa, type locality, type material, current status and known distribution are given. Lists of unavailable names and taxa excluded from the family Callirhipidae are presented. A systematic checklist of the family is appended. AbstractRhoptromeris strobigena is described, compared with related species, and included in a supplement to a previous key to NW European Rhoptromeris spp. Observations on its biology and courtship behaviour are reported. The parasitoid was reared from puparia of Gaurax and Hapleginella spp. (Diptera: Chloropidae) obtained from cones of Abies procera, Larix decidua, and L. kaempferi growing in the Netherlands. Specimens collected in Sweden and Italy were also examined. In contrast to most other Rhoptromeris spp., R. strobigena does not exhibit morphological features linked to reduced flight capacity. The retained good power of flight and an association with trees are considered as plesiomorphic conditions, which R. strobigena shares with most species of the closely related genera Armigerina, Nordlanderiana and Trichoplasta. A checklist of Holarctic Rhoptromeris spp., including nine valid species, presents one new generic synonym (Striatellia Belizin = Rhoptromeris Förster) and two new combinations. Another three new combinations and two new synonyms are given in a list of species excluded from Rhoptromeris, which are assigned to the genera Didyctium, Leptopilina, or Trichoplasta.

Ochralea was described by Clark in 1865 for a very large Oriental galerucine with elongate basal metatarsomeres. Subsequently, nigh more species were described in this genus. It was synonymised with Monolepta by Weise in the Catalogue to the Galerucinae in 1924, and accepted as such by most subsequent authors. Whilst revising the type species of Monolepta, M. bioculata (Fabricius, 1781), it became clear that Ochralea was a distinct genus. The revalidation and redescription of this genus, containing two valid species, is here proposed. Ochralea nigripes (Olivier, 1808) has one recognised junior synonym and Ochralea nigricornis Clark, 1865, and two new synonyms Ochralea pectoralis Harold, 1880 syn. nov. and Monolepta erythromelas Weise, 1922 syn. nov. This species is abundant and widely distributed in south-east Asia from Bengalia and Bangladesh to southern China, the Philippines and Sulawesi. Ochralea wangkliana (Mohamedsaid, 2005) comb. nov., is only known from a few specimens collected around Wang Kelian Perlis, Malaysia. Redescriptions of the genus and the two species are given, including illustrations of external and genital characters, and a distribution map.

A worldwide checklist is provided for the family Endomychidae (Coleoptera: Cucujoidea). An updated subfamilial classification is presented, based on recent higher-level phylogenetic analyses and incorporating many recently described taxa. At present, Endomychidae contains 1782 valid species and subspecies in 130 genera organized into 12 subfamilies. Two new synonyms are recognized: Symbiotes latus Redtenbacher, 1849 = Symbiotes latus var. roberti Falcoz & Roman, 1930 syn. nov.; and Cholovocerida Belon, 1884 = Displotera Reitter, 1887b syn. nov. Two new combinations are proposed: Cholovocerida ecitonis (Wasmann, 1890) for Coluocera ecitonis Wasmann, 1890 comb. nov.; and Cholovocerida maderae (Wollaston, 1854) for Cholovocera maderae Wollaston, 1854 comb. nov. Loeblia ceylanica Dajoz, 1972a is here designated as the type species for Loeblia Dajoz, 1972a, and Rhymbus hemisphaericus Gerstaecker, 1858 is designated as the type species for Rhymbus Gerstaecker, 1858. Nomen nudum status is proposed for Mycetaea tafilaletica Smirnoff, 1957. Thirty-two species originally described under Corynomalus Chevrolat, 1836 and subsequently transferred to Amphix Laporte, 1840, have been returned to Corynomalus. Known fossil taxa are summarized.

The neotropical weevil genus Embates Chevrolat is revised. New synonyms of Embates are Drepanambates Jekel, Batames Casey, Macrambates Casey and Cholinambates Casey. Information is provided about the morphology of the immature stages, life history, sexual dimorphism and morphological variability. This paper is a review and revision of the tribe Sogdini (Coleoptera: Leoididae: Leiodinae) of North and Central America. It covers the following genera: Triarthron Märkel, 1840, with one species; Hydnobius Schmidt, 1841, with seven species; Stereus Wollaston, 1857, new for North America, with one species; Sogda Lopatin, 1961, new for North America, with two species; Kalohydnobius new genus, with three species; Macrohydnobius new genus, with six species; and Platyhydnobius new genus, with eight species. The species are inhabitants of northern and mountain forests or sandy habitats. Larvae and adults probably feed on subterranean fungi. The following new synonyms are recognized: Triarthron pennsylvanicum Horn, 1883 = T. lecontei Horn, 1868; Hydnobius luggeri Hatch, 1927 = H. substriatus LeConte, 1863; Hydnobius lobatus Hatch, 1936 = H. longidens LeConte, 1879; Hydnobius longulus LeConte, 1879 = Sogda obtusa (LeConte,1879); Hydnobius femoratus Hatch, 1936 = Kalohydnobius strigilatus (Horn, 1880); and Hydnobius stacesmithi Hatch, 1957 = Macrohydnobius matthewsii (Crotch, 1874). Hydnobius kiseri Hatch, 1936 and H. longidens LeConte, 1879 are resurrected from synonymy to valid species status.
